Sterling Silver 18 Karat Gold 4-Piece Ranger Buckle Set by Mona Van Riper
Located in Scottsdale, AZ
Heavy gauge sterling silver ranger set by Santa Fe artist Mona Van Riper. The 2” x 2 ¼” buckle has two 18 karat gold flowers with red garnets in the center. The two keepers and the tip also have an 18 karat gold floral motif with garnets. The set is made for a 1” belt. Price is for buckle set only. Belts are sold separately. Santa Fe artist Mona Van Riper is known for her unique one of a kind jewelry. She is a favorite of collectors because of her unique designs and she chooses only the highest quality stones. Day of the Dead figures and skulls are among her favorite designs. She has been designing jewelry since 1976. About the Artist Mona Van Riper was raised in Santa Fe and Taos, New Mexico. She began silver-smithing at the Mabel Dodge Lujan House in Taos in 1976. Making and designing jewelry has been a constant part of her life ever since. Mona is most well-known for her elaborate and intricate buckles, whether with a western theme, crown, fleur-de-lis, heart or with her eponymous skulls. Most of the country’s finest buckle makers—often artisans who learned the skills from their fathers and grandfathers—ply their craft in remote locales, often in obscurity. Mona Van Riper fits that profile. She creates one-of-a-kind turquoise, 18-karat gold, and sterling silver buckles in a 10-by-10-foot utility room in her home located on a dirt road, miles outside of Santa Fe, N.M. Mona’s early jewelry was heavy stamped Southwestern style made from hand-cast ingots and coins. Over the years her style has developed into a more sophisticated and contemporary look while maintaining her signature old-world flavor. In 1992 Mona introduced engraving into her work which has given her jewelry a broader appeal. Mona’s unique jewelry is made from sterling silver in combination with 18 karat gold overlays and engraving. She often uses rare and very high-grade custom cut turquoise in her pieces. Mixing precious and semi-precious stones also gives her jewelry a timeless look.
